发表评论取消回复
相关阅读
相关 java堆内存怎么手工回收,Java堆内存分配和回收实践
Java运行期的内存结构包括堆(Heap)、栈(VM Stack)、方法区(Method Aread)、本地方法栈(Native Method Stack)、程序计数器(Pra
相关 jvm 内存分配与回收策略
达升笑讲故事 2019-06-17 09:00:06 内存分配策略 1、对象优先分配在新生代Eden区 多数情况下,对象分配在新生代的Eden,若Eden区域内存不够
相关 JVM-内存分配与回收策略
1. 对象优先在Eden分配 大多数情况下,对象在新生代Eden区中分分配.当Eden区已没有足够空间进行分配时,虚拟机将发起一次 Minor GC. 新
相关 jvm 垃圾回收 内存分配策略
1.那些内存需要回收 其中程序计数器,虚拟机栈,本地方法栈3个区域随线程而生,随线程而灭,不需要过多考虑回收。因此内存回收主要是在java堆和方法区。 2.对象何时回收?
相关 JVM内存分配与回收策略
文章目录 Java技术体系提倡的自动内存管理最终可以归纳为自动化的解决了两个问题,给对象分配内存和回收分配给对象的内存。 对象的内存分配,往大方向讲,就是在堆上分
相关 JVM堆内存分配
堆内存配置 \-Xms,设置程序启动时,初始堆大小 \-Xms,设置程序启动时,最大堆大小 \-XX:+PrintGC,打印GC日志信息 \-XX:+UseS
相关 JVM——内存模型(三):堆与方法区
前两篇博客我们认识了程序计数器、虚拟机栈与本地方法栈。今天我们来一起认识一下堆与方法区。 关于堆内存,我之前有写过一篇关于堆外内存的博客,里面有详细介绍堆内存。这里为了观看方
相关 JVM之内存分配与回收策略、finalize()
前言 对象的内存分配,往大的方向上讲,就是在堆上分配,少数情况下也可能会直接分配在老年代中,分配的规则并不是百分之百固定的,其细节决定于当前使用的是哪种垃圾收集
还没有评论,来说两句吧...